Neo Dragon's Wild - Real Casino Series (World) (En,Ja) (v1.11)
About Neo Dragon's Wild - Real Casino Series (World) (En,Ja) (v1.11)
Neo Dragon's Wild is a video poker game from SNK, released for the NEO-GEO Pocket in 1999. It is part of the Real Casino Series, a collection of gambling simulations that brought authentic card game experiences to the handheld. This World version includes both English and Japanese text, and the v1.11 label suggests an updated revision of the original cartridge.
The game translates standard five-card draw poker into a digital format. You start by placing a bet, then receive a hand of five cards. You choose which cards to hold and which to discard, then draw replacements to try and form the strongest poker hand. Payouts are determined by the hand you end up with, following traditional poker hand rankings. There is no story or progression beyond managing your credits and aiming for high scores.
As a handheld casino game, Neo Dragon's Wild offers a solid, no-frills poker experience that fits well on the NGP. It is ideal for short play sessions and fans of classic video poker. The Real Casino Series was known for its polished interface and faithful rules, making it a worthwhile title for collectors of SNK's handheld library. It does not try to be more than what it is: a reliable poker simulation for the road.
How to Play Neo Dragon's Wild - Real Casino Series (World) (En,Ja) (v1.11) Online
To start playing Neo Dragon's Wild, select the game from the NEO-GEO Pocket emulator menu. The title screen will appear; press X (A button) to begin. You will see a poker table with a credit balance at the bottom. Use the D-Pad to navigate the on-screen options, such as bet size (usually adjustable with up/down). Once you've set your bet, press X to deal your initial five cards.
The core loop is simple: after receiving your hand, you choose which cards to keep by selecting them with the D-Pad and pressing X to mark them as held. Held cards are indicated by a highlight or icon. After you have selected the cards you want to keep, press the B button (S key) to draw replacements for the discarded cards. The final hand is evaluated and any winnings are added to your credits. You can then either continue playing or cash out (if the game offers that option).
If you are new to video poker, remember that the goal is to make the best possible five-card hand. Common strategies include always holding a pair or better, and drawing to straight and flush possibilities. The game's interface is straightforward and menus are in English (for the World version), so navigation is easy. There is no save system for in-progress games, but high scores may be retained on the cartridge.
